At Chez trof tonight: Gyro Burgers!
Trying a new recipe.
I'll let you know.

INGREDIENTS:

* pita bread
* 1 pound lean ground beef
* 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
* 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
* 1/4 teaspoon onion powder
* 1/4 teaspoon ground cumin
* 1/4 teaspoon salt

* For Yogurt Sauce (tzatziki):
* 8 ounces plain yogurt
* 1/2 cup finely minced cucumber
* 2 minced green onions
* 2-3 cloves minced garlic
* 1/4 teaspoon sugar
* 1/4 teaspoon garlic salt

PREPARATION:
Combine beef, garlic, powder, pepper, onion powder, cumin and salt.
Divide into four equal parts and form into patties. Set aside. Preheat grill.

Combine all ingredients for the yogurt sauce. Mix well, cover and refrigerate.

Place patties on grill over high heat and cook for about 2 to 4 minutes per side or until juices run clear and there is no pink in the middle.

When done (& cooled a bit) slice into strips.
Serve patties on pita bread with yogurt sauce.
